How to Program a Key
The majority of modern keys for vehicles must be programmed before they will work. This can be done by a parts department of a dealer or a professional locksmith using the right tools.

There are two scenarios in which key programming is required in the shop: adding an extra key or the working keys are lost. The steps for each differ slightly however they can be broken down into the following categories:
Keys
In data structures, a key is a value that uniquely identifies a set of data. The key may be a part of the data (as with primary keys in relational databases), but it can be a stand-alone. The key is used to find the data quickly and without having to search the entire structure.
This process can be used as a beginning or guideline for many American cars, and some European models that don't have VATS. You will need to have an active key in your possession and the VIN number for your vehicle. This is usually found on official documents like the title or registration, or insurance card. Be aware that some car manufacturers might require two keys to work before you are able to use the method.
Chips
The transponder is a chip that is included in many car keys today. When you insert your key into the ignition lock and turn it to ON, the antenna transmits the radio frequency signal to the transponder along with the identification code. The chip sends a burst energy back to the ignition lock, which it uses to determine whether the key is in fact used to start the car.
If your vehicle is set to only accept a specific type of chip, it won't start with a non-transponder key. This prevents car theft as only the original owner is able to start the car using stolen keys. There are, however, ways to program a new key without the original transponder.
First, you will need an unlocked key that has the right chip for the car model you have. You can find these at most hardware and auto parts stores. You will then need to connect to the electronic controller unit (ECU). Consult the owner's manual, or a professional mechanic to find out how to do it. You may require an ECU programming tool to connect the blank keys.
You can connect the blank key to the tool for programming by following a simple process. To do this you need to press the starter button on your car fifteen times in a row with less than two seconds between each press. Once you've completed this step, your blank key will now be programmed to begin your car.
Although this method isn't foolproof, it can help you save money on locksmith services and get your car back in operation quickly. It's important to remember that this is a temporary solution and not a permanent fix, so you should talk to an expert if your vehicle isn't working after programming the key.
Overall, the process of programming a new key can be a bit complicated and time-consuming, depending on the specific model of your vehicle. But, it's not as difficult as you think, and you can even do it yourself if you're cautious. You can get your car back in no time with some knowledge and perseverance.
Programming tools
Programming tools are software that assist developers in writing tests, analyzing and debugging code. They are an integral part of the development process and can aid in improving the quality of code. They also reduce the time needed to debug and can improve productivity. The programming tool ecosystem includes many different kinds of tools. Some of these are: Integrated Development Environments (IDEs) compilers, compilers, version control systems, and debuggers. These tools can be adapted and integrated to meet the requirements of any workflow or project.
If you're a professional locksmith or auto repair technician, key fob programming tools can provide convenience in cost savings, as well as peace of mind for your customers. These are typically bidirectional OBD-II devices that connect to the computer in the vehicle and extract the programming data. automotive key programming near me can program a range of different vehicle makes and models and some of them even provide additional diagnostic functions.
The most frequent use of a key programmer is to copy a working car key. This is done by connecting the device to a functioning key and then inserting it into the ignition, then turning the key on until the security light flashes. This will activate the cloned key and make it function as the original.
There are a few things to keep in mind when using a key programmer. Be aware that if you fail to follow the directions correctly you could harm the immobilizer system of your vehicle. Additionally, programming car key must ensure that the programming tool is compatible with your vehicle and the specific immobilizer system.
To get the most from your tools for programming it is essential to practice, gain experience and have a thorough understanding of their capabilities. This will help you maximise the functionality of your tools, and increase your productivity and learn. It takes patience and perseverance to master the skills of programming tools. But the results are worth it.
A programming tool is a software that converts high-level languages to machine code. These tools are extensively employed in the development of software. They can be incorporated into a development chain which will increase productivity and offer a better experience for the user. They can automate manual tasks and help avoid code errors. Some programming tools can also offer automatic error notifications to ensure that you don't make costly mistakes.